TGA handler: check for out of range image size
authorEirik Aavitsland <eirik.aavitsland@qt.io>
Fri, 24 Aug 2018 10:03:00 +0000 (12:03 +0200)
committerDmitry Shachnev <mitya57@debian.org>
Fri, 12 Apr 2019 20:10:28 +0000 (21:10 +0100)
commitdcb1c59902d53a73f594570140b79b1b2a31c185
tree72c48bebc5957e6362629d109e3a6692b2356d61
parent185cc4b57f5f04c70fa8344775215664e0ac56af
TGA handler: check for out of range image size

Make the decoder fail early to avoid spending time and memory on
attempting to decode a corrupt image file.

Change-Id: Iac35e72de743f412a65d11c58fe7faa275dc4e41
Reviewed-by: Lars Knoll <lars.knoll@qt.io>
Gbp-Pq: Name CVE-2018-19871.patch
src/plugins/imageformats/tga/qtgafile.cpp